400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el为什么输入显示公式不计算

作者:路由通
|
65人看过
发布时间:2026-03-31 06:08:54
标签:
在使用电子表格软件处理数据时,有时会遇到输入公式后,单元格直接显示公式文本而非计算结果的情况。这通常是由于单元格格式被设置为“文本”,或是软件的计算选项被误设为“手动计算”模式所致。此外,公式书写错误、引用方式不当或软件自身故障也可能导致此问题。了解并排查这些常见原因,能够帮助用户快速恢复公式的正常计算功能,确保数据处理工作的顺利进行。
excel为什么输入显示公式不计算

       在日常使用电子表格软件进行数据处理和分析时,公式是其核心功能之一。然而,许多用户都曾遇到过这样的困扰:在单元格中输入一个公式后,按下回车键,单元格中显示的并非预期的计算结果,而是公式本身的文本内容,例如“=A1+B1”。这种情况不仅影响了工作效率,也让人感到困惑。本文将深入探讨导致这一现象的多种原因,并提供详尽的排查与解决方案,帮助您彻底理解和解决“输入显示公式不计算”的问题。

       首先,我们需要明确一个基本概念:电子表格软件中的单元格可以存储不同类型的数据,如数字、日期、文本等。软件根据单元格的格式和内容来决定如何显示和处理其中的信息。当公式无法正常计算时,往往是因为软件的环境设置或单元格的属性与我们预期的“计算公式”模式不匹配。

单元格格式被意外设置为文本

       这是最常见的原因之一。如果某个单元格的格式被预先设置或无意中更改为了“文本”格式,那么无论您在其中输入什么内容,软件都会将其视为一段普通的文字字符串,而非需要执行的指令。因此,即使您输入了以等号“=”开头的公式,软件也只会将其作为文本显示出来,而不会进行任何数学运算。

       如何检查与修复呢?您可以选中出现问题的单元格,然后查看软件顶部菜单栏中的“数字格式”下拉框。如果显示为“文本”,那么问题就源于此。解决方法很简单:将单元格格式更改为“常规”或“数值”等非文本格式。更改格式后,通常需要双击单元格进入编辑状态,再按一次回车键,公式才会被重新识别并计算出结果。根据微软官方支持文档的说明,将格式从文本更改为其他类型后,有时需要重新激活单元格才能触发计算。

软件的计算选项设置为手动模式

       电子表格软件通常提供两种计算模式:自动和手动。在“自动计算”模式下,每当您更改公式所引用的单元格数据时,所有相关公式都会立即重新计算并更新结果。而在“手动计算”模式下,软件会暂停所有自动计算,直到您下达明确的重新计算指令(通常是按下功能键)。如果软件被设置在了手动计算模式,那么新输入的公式可能不会立即显示计算结果,看起来就像是显示了公式本身。

       要检查此项设置,您可以进入软件的“选项”或“设置”菜单,在“公式”或“计算”相关选项卡中查找“计算选项”。确保其被设置为“自动”。如果您之前进行过大量复杂运算并为了提升响应速度而设置了手动计算,之后却忘记了更改回来,就很容易遇到此问题。切换回自动模式后,工作表通常会立即执行一次全面计算。

公式输入时误用了前导空格或撇号

       在输入公式时,如果无意中在等号“=”之前键入了空格、撇号或其他不可见字符,软件将无法识别这是一个公式的开头。例如,输入的是“ =A1+B1”或“‘=A1+B1”,软件会认为这是一个以空格或撇号开头的文本字符串,因此不会进行计算。这种情况在从其他文档或网页复制内容到单元格时尤其容易发生。

       排查方法是双击单元格进入编辑状态,仔细检查公式最前面是否有多余的空格或符号。使用键盘上的“Home”键将光标快速移动到内容开头,可以更容易地发现这些隐藏字符。将其删除,确保等号是单元格内容的第一个字符,然后按回车键即可。

公式本身存在书写或语法错误

       虽然公式显示为文本,但有时问题可能出在公式内部。例如,公式中使用了软件无法识别的函数名、缺少必要的括号、或者参数之间使用了错误的分隔符(如中文逗号而非英文逗号)。在某些情况下,软件可能因为无法解析整个公式,而“退而求其次”地将其全部显示为文本。

       此时,软件通常会在单元格角落显示一个错误提示三角标志,或者当您选中单元格时,编辑栏中的公式会被着色以提示问题所在。您需要仔细核对公式的拼写、括号是否成对出现、以及所有标点符号是否符合软件的要求。参考软件的官方函数帮助文档是纠正此类错误的最佳途径。

单元格处于编辑模式或显示公式状态

       有两种临时状态会导致整个工作表都显示公式而非结果。第一种是您双击单元格后,正处于编辑模式。在此模式下,单元格自然显示的是公式原文。只需按回车键或点击其他单元格退出编辑,即可看到计算结果。

       第二种情况是您或他人可能无意中按下了“显示公式”的快捷键。这个功能键(通常是Ctrl+`,即波浪号键)是一个开关,按下后,工作表中所有包含公式的单元格都会切换为显示公式文本本身,方便用户检查和审计。再次按下相同的快捷键,即可切换回显示计算结果的正常视图。您也可以在“公式”选项卡的“公式审核”组中,检查“显示公式”按钮是否被高亮选中。

从外部源粘贴数据时格式被连带复制

       当我们从网页、文本文件或其他文档中复制数据并粘贴到电子表格中时,源数据的格式属性有时会被一并带入。如果源数据中的数字或公式是以文本形式存储的,那么粘贴后,目标单元格也会继承“文本”格式,导致公式无法计算。

       为了避免这个问题,建议使用“选择性粘贴”功能。在粘贴时,不要直接使用Ctrl+V,而是右键点击目标单元格,选择“选择性粘贴”,然后在弹出的对话框中选择“数值”或“公式”。这样可以只粘贴内容本身,而避免带入可能引发问题的格式设置。

工作表或工作簿被设置为保护状态

       如果工作表或整个工作簿文件被作者设置了保护,并且保护选项中禁止了编辑公式或重新计算,那么用户输入的新公式也可能无法正常运算。这是出于文件安全和管理的目的,防止他人随意更改核心计算公式。

       要确认这一点,可以查看软件菜单栏中的“审阅”选项卡。如果“撤销工作表保护”或“撤销工作簿保护”按钮是可点击的,则说明当前文件处于受保护状态。您需要获得密码才能解除保护,从而恢复公式的正常功能。如果是您自己设置的保护但忘记了密码,问题会变得比较棘手,这强调了妥善保管密码的重要性。

使用了不兼容的数组公式旧式写法

       在较新版本的电子表格软件中,动态数组公式得到了极大的增强和简化。然而,如果您正在使用一个从旧版本创建的文件,或者输入了旧式的数组公式写法(例如,需要按Ctrl+Shift+Enter三键结束输入的公式),而在当前环境中未能正确输入,那么公式也可能被当作文本显示。

       对于旧式数组公式,确保在输入完成后按下了正确的组合键。对于新版本的动态数组公式,则只需按普通的回车键即可。如果您不确定,可以查阅当前使用软件版本的官方文档,了解其对数组公式的支持和语法要求。

软件加载项或宏代码引发冲突

       有时,用户安装的第三方加载项,或者工作簿中自带的宏代码,可能会干扰软件的正常计算引擎。例如,某个加载项可能为了特定目的临时关闭了自动计算,但在任务完成后没有正确恢复设置;又或者一段有缺陷的宏代码错误地修改了单元格的格式属性。

       可以尝试在安全模式下启动电子表格软件(通常通过按住Ctrl键的同时启动程序),安全模式会禁用所有加载项和自启动宏。如果在安全模式下公式计算恢复正常,那么问题很可能源于某个加载项或宏。您需要逐一启用它们来排查出问题的具体组件。

单元格引用方式导致循环引用

       循环引用是指一个公式直接或间接地引用了自身所在的单元格。例如,在单元格A1中输入公式“=A1+1”。大多数情况下,软件会检测到循环引用并给出警告,计算可能会被中止或得出错误结果。但在某些设置下,软件可能无法妥善处理,使得公式表现异常。

       检查软件状态栏是否显示“循环引用”的提示,或者在“公式”选项卡的“错误检查”下拉菜单中查看是否存在关于循环引用的信息。您需要修改公式的逻辑,打破循环引用的链条,使其指向其他不包含自身引用的单元格。

系统区域和语言设置的影响

       电子表格软件中函数名和公式分隔符的设计,有时与操作系统的区域和语言设置相关联。例如,在一些欧洲语言设置下,公式参数的分隔符是分号“;”而非逗号“,”。如果您的系统设置与软件预期不符,可能会导致软件无法正确解析您输入的公式,从而将其视为文本。

       检查操作系统的控制面板或设置中的“区域”选项,确保日期、数字和货币格式与您书写公式时使用的习惯一致。虽然这通常不是首要怀疑对象,但在多语言工作环境中,它是一个值得考虑的潜在因素。

文件损坏或软件临时故障

       在极少数情况下,当前工作簿文件可能因为保存过程中断、存储介质错误或病毒影响而部分损坏。这种损坏可能仅仅影响到计算引擎的某些功能,导致公式失效。此外,软件本身也可能因为长时间运行或内存不足而出现临时性故障。

       对于文件损坏,可以尝试使用软件自带的“打开并修复”功能来恢复文件。对于软件临时故障,最直接有效的方法是关闭所有电子表格文件,完全退出软件进程,然后重新启动软件并打开文件。重启可以清除临时内存数据,解决许多偶发性问题。

公式所引用的单元格包含非数值文本

       如果一个公式引用了其他单元格,而被引用的单元格虽然看起来是数字,但实际上其格式是文本,或者其中包含不可见的空格字符,那么公式的计算也可能失败。例如,公式“=A1+B1”中,如果A1单元格里是文本格式的数字“100”,那么求和运算可能无法进行,有时会使整个公式的显示出现异常。

       使用“分列”功能或“转换为数字”操作来处理被引用的文本型数字单元格。选中这些单元格,旁边通常会出现一个黄色的感叹号提示,点击后可以选择“转换为数字”。确保所有参与计算的源数据都是真正的数值格式。

使用了定义名称但名称有误

       在复杂的工作表中,用户可能会为某些单元格区域或常量定义易于理解的名称,并在公式中使用这些名称。例如,公式“=单价数量”。如果在公式中使用的名称尚未被正确定义,或者名称的拼写有误,软件可能无法找到对应的引用,从而导致公式计算错误或显示为文本。

       在“公式”选项卡中,打开“名称管理器”,检查公式中使用的所有名称是否存在且引用范围正确。修正任何拼写错误或重新定义丢失的名称引用。

单元格列宽不足导致的显示错觉

       这虽然不会导致公式不计算,但会造成一种“显示公式”的错觉。如果单元格的列宽太窄,无法容纳计算结果的完整显示(例如一个很长的数字),那么单元格可能会显示为“”或显示部分截断的内容,从远处看可能被误认为是公式文本。

       调整单元格的列宽,使其足够宽以显示完整内容。双击列标题的右侧边界,可以自动调整到最适合的宽度。如果调整后显示正常数字,则说明公式本身计算是正常的,只是显示空间不足。

版本兼容性问题

       如果您使用的是较新版本电子表格软件创建的文件,并在较旧版本的软件中打开,那么新版本中的某些新函数或公式特性可能在旧版本中不被支持。当旧版本软件遇到无法识别的函数时,它可能会将该公式作为文本字符串显示出来,而不是尝试计算。

       确保文件创建者和使用者使用的软件版本尽可能一致,或者至少是兼容的。在需要跨版本共享文件时,尽量避免使用仅在最新版本中才可用的函数。可以查阅微软官方发布的版本功能对比文档,了解不同版本之间的差异。

操作系统或字体渲染问题

       这是一个非常罕见但理论上存在的底层原因。操作系统的图形子系统故障、或与电子表格软件不兼容的字体渲染设置,可能导致单元格内容渲染错误,使得本应显示为数字的结果被错误地绘制成公式文本的模样。

       尝试更新操作系统的显示驱动程序,或者在电子表格软件的选项中将默认字体更改为一种非常常见的系统字体(如宋体)。重启计算机有时也能解决此类底层图形问题。

       综上所述,当电子表格中出现“输入显示公式不计算”的情况时,原因多种多样,从简单的格式设置到复杂的软件环境问题都有可能。解决问题的关键在于系统性的排查。建议您按照从常见到罕见、从简单到复杂的顺序进行检查:首先确认单元格格式和计算模式,然后检查公式书写和显示状态,接着考虑文件保护、外部数据影响,最后再探究加载项、文件损坏或系统兼容性等更深层次的原因。

       掌握这些排查思路和解决方法,不仅能帮助您快速解决眼前的问题,更能加深您对电子表格软件工作原理的理解,从而在未来更高效、更自信地运用公式这一强大工具来处理各类数据任务。记住,耐心和有条理的检查是解决任何技术问题的基石。

相关文章
在excel中sum的功能是什么
在数据处理软件(Excel)中,求和(SUM)功能是数据分析的基石。它不仅是简单的数字累加,更是实现复杂计算、快速汇总和动态分析的核心工具。本文将深入剖析其从基础操作到高级应用的完整体系,涵盖其工作原理、多种参数组合、条件求和、跨表汇总、常见错误排查以及在现代数据分析中的战略价值,旨在为用户提供一份从入门到精通的全面指南。
2026-03-31 06:08:32
280人看过
Excel算年龄为什么还要除365
在Excel中计算年龄时,使用除法运算除以365天是常见的做法,但这背后涉及日期数据的存储机制、闰年影响以及精确计算的实际需求。本文将深入剖析为何需要这一步骤,探讨日期序列值的本质、不同函数的应用差异,以及如何避免常见计算错误,并提供多种高精度年龄计算方案,帮助用户从原理到实践全面掌握Excel中的年龄计算技巧。
2026-03-31 06:07:48
257人看过
为什么excel求不了平均值
在电子表格软件的日常使用中,用户偶尔会遇到无法计算平均值的问题,这并非软件功能缺陷,而是源于数据、公式或操作中的特定状况。本文将深入剖析导致这一现象的十二个核心原因,涵盖数据类型冲突、单元格格式、隐藏错误值、引用范围不当、数组公式特性、计算选项设置等多维度因素,并结合微软官方文档进行专业解读,提供一系列行之有效的诊断与解决方案,帮助用户彻底理解并解决平均值计算难题。
2026-03-31 06:07:33
358人看过
用excel vba Sort是什么意思
本文将深入解析在Excel VBA(Visual Basic for Applications)中使用“排序”功能的含义与价值。它不仅是一个简单的数据重排动作,更是自动化数据处理流程的核心工具。文章将从基础概念入手,系统阐述其语法结构、核心参数,并逐步深入到多列排序、自定义规则等高级应用场景,同时探讨其性能优化策略及常见错误排查方法,旨在为读者提供一份从入门到精通的完整指南,显著提升利用VBA操控Excel数据的效率与可靠性。
2026-03-31 06:07:33
174人看过
在excel中运算符属于什么
在电子表格软件中,运算符是构成公式与函数的基石,它们定义了数据之间的计算关系。本文将深入解析运算符的本质归属,系统阐述其作为“公式基本组成元素”的核心地位,并详细分类介绍算术、比较、文本连接、引用等各类运算符的功能、优先级及其在复杂数据运算中的关键作用,帮助用户从根本上掌握构建高效、准确公式的核心技能。
2026-03-31 06:07:19
342人看过
word页边距镜像什么意思
在文档排版与打印装订中,“页边距镜像”是一个关键且易被误解的功能。它并非简单地将页面内容进行翻转,而是专为双面打印和书籍式装订设计的对称页边距设置。本文将深入剖析其核心概念、应用场景、在主流文字处理软件(微软办公软件Word)中的具体操作方法,并探讨其与普通页边距、书籍折页等功能的区别。通过理解镜像页边距,您将能专业地处理手册、报告等需要双面打印的文档,确保装订后版面美观、阅读舒适。
2026-03-31 06:07:08
100人看过